On Sun, Jan 20, 2002, Alexandru Csete wrote:
> Sure, no problem. I think it is a good idea and it is my impression that
> hamlib-1.1.3 is very close, am I right?
You're right Alex. I think we need a 1.1.3 release soon.
However, there's no release date yet. Let's just say the coming weeks.
Nate is working on the documentation, and on my side I'd like
to do the following:
- add new calls: rig_srch_ctcss, rig_srch_dcs, rig_get_bandscope,..
- add new rotator caps and calls (can I have your feedback Francois?)
- update hamlib.m4 (which can then be used by grig and kontakt)
- test kenwood/th backend on my TH-F7E, provided my level converter works
- merge ft-100 support from Alex KC2IVL and/or Kenenth
- define new capability to advertise what can be stored/restored in a
memory channel.
- update README,TODO,etc.
- ...
Any wishes for 1.1.3?
Note: rigctl is now able to display the content of a memory channel
('h' command). Let me know how it works for you!
